Italian World Fashion, Vincenzo A
Persuaded me into buying fake Armani coats and suit., New York Nationwide

Well dressed italian man in late 50's stopped to ask me for directions to Newark Airport in order to catch a flight back to Italy. Claimed to have left New York City Javits Center fashion show. It was 11:00 am. Dark complexion with broken english. Said he had to make it to airport by 1:00 pm to return his cream colored Lexus SUV, New York tags. Even showed me what appeared to be a rental agreement.

After agreeing to follow me in my car to get him going in the right direction, he asked me if I would give him one minute of my time to view clothing he had from the show. Again, he was well dressed with shirt, tie, custom shoes, gold watch, etc. He was believable. I agreed to see what he had. He also kept saying "I am a business man, you can trust me". He took from the back seat 2 - 3 bags of what appeared to be designer leather jackets. They seemed to be sprayed with a chemical that made them even smell like leather.

He then proceeded to trump them up to be worth 5 - 8 thousand dollars. Said he did not want to take them back to Italy because the import tax he would have to pay would be too great. He said make me an offer. Very insistent and pushy. I said I did not need any clothes and any offer I would make would be too low. I felt he may have been armed.

At this point all I wanted to do was get away from him. Under duress I offered him $400. For 6 articles of clothing. He played being offended and said to please come up with more. I said no way but he kept on insisting. He eventually followed me to my banks ATM where I withdrew $550. Big mistake. He pulled up to where the ATM was in the banks lobby. Also it should be noted that at this point he placed the clothes in the trunk of my car. So, he tricked me into feeling obligated into giving him something. I finally parted with $550. For 5 articles of clothing, all supposedly leather.

Once I handed the monies over he sped off. Obviously never needing my directions to Newark Airport in the first place. All the clothing had foil stamped tags, plastic bags with the name "Collezioni A.", and even larger seudo cloth bags with the same name printed on them. It is my hope that one of the cameras at the bank caught the transaction and his license plate. A report was filed with the police department and the clothes with tags photographed to be placed on a police website.

I would encourage anyone who was scammed by this low life to report it to their local police department as well so they can build a file of information which they can use to catch this person (s). You should tell as many people as you know about this low life, including where you get your gas in the morning. Maybe someone can get a plate number. It is only a matter of time before I run into him again or he is caught.
